How We Do It

Our physical therapy staff takes a holistic approach to getting you better. We have a large variety of techniques at our disposal for the evaluation and treatment of your problem. We work closely with your referring physician and keep them up to date on your progress. We focus on realistic, measurable goals that you will establish with your Physical Therapist.

Our West Virginia state- licensed physical therapists will work with you one-on-one. We focus on alleviating the underlying cause of pain and dysfunction and take a hands on approach to care. We believe that manual therapy and patient education are necessary to ensure your recovery. The more you know about your own condition, the more you can participate in your own recovery. We strongly believe healing requires a patient’s active participation.

Our Facilities

Patients are treated in one of our three private treatment rooms or our larger exercise room with curtain privacy. Our rooms are designed for ease of mobility and the comfort of our patients. We have adjustable lighting, so we can turn down the lights and focus on breathing when relaxation is our goal. This helps decrease stress levels that can add to a patient’s pain.

We are fully equipped with tools of the trade: bolsters, wedges, rocker boards, foam rolls, tape, exercise bands, Swiss balls, electrical stimulation machines, and ultrasound. We believe that the best tools we have are our hands, but these supplemental tools come in handy, too!

Because we are affiliated with Active Fitness Center, we are able to offer our patients access to a 10,000 square foot full service gym with Cybex equipment, free weights, and yoga classes. Patients exercise under the supervision of their treating Physical Therapist. We pay special attention to proper technique to facilitate recovery from injury and strengthening.
